Corporate Counsel Salary in Montana
Explore corporate counsel salaries in Montana including median pay, entry-level and senior compensation, and how it compares to the national average.
Salary Breakdown
| Pay Period | Entry Level | Median | Senior |
|---|---|---|---|
| Annual | $59,079 | $107,732 | $180,712 |
| Monthly | $4,923 | $8,978 | $15,059 |
| Biweekly | $2,272 | $4,144 | $6,950 |
| Weekly | $1,136 | $2,072 | $3,475 |
| Hourly | $28 | $52 | $87 |

Frequently Asked Questions
What is the median corporate counsel salary in Montana?
The median corporate counsel salary in Montana is $107,732, compared to a national median of $125,270.
What is the entry-level corporate counsel salary in Montana?
Entry-level corporate counsel positions in Montana typically pay around $59,079 annually.
What is the senior corporate counsel salary in Montana?
Senior corporate counsel professionals in Montana earn around $180,712 annually.
What is the job growth outlook for corporate counsel?
The projected 10-year job growth outlook for corporate counsel positions is 17%, which indicates strong demand in this field.
What education is needed to become a corporate counsel?
Juris Doctor (JD) and Bar license; corporate experience required
